Maple syrup producers in Nova Scotia have come a long way from working with buckets — everything from tapping trees to boiling and packaging. Their product is a Canadian staple but climate change is taking a toll. Producers like @hutchinsonsmapleproducts4233 are keeping the taps flowing with strategies, innovations and hard work.
